Open Lab ¿Cómo estas mundo?
Share
Explore
Electrónica

Controlando un servomotor

El circuito electrónico que vamos a armar nos permite mover un ida y vuelta 180° a través de un código de ejemplo que viene incluído en la .

Loading…

Para este circuito vamos a necesitar:
la biblioteca ESP32Servo instalada
1 Placa ESP32 y cable microUSB-USB
1 Protoboard
1 Servomotor
3 Cables Dupont macho-hembra

Paso 1

Colocamos la placa ESP32 en la posición que se indica en el siguiente video. Tenemos que observar que el protoboard cuenta con una nomenclatura que nos permite ubicar los pines en coordenadas de Letra y Número.
Los primeros pines de la placa tienen que estar en la fila 1 y entre las columnas b y i
Posicionamos la placa y muy despacio apretamos para que los pines ingresen en el protoboard.
Loading…

Paso 2

Vamos a ver que el servomotor tiene cables hembra. Para poder conectar al protoboard le conectamos los cables Macho-Macho. No importa el color de los cables que utilicemos.
IMG_5129.jpg

Paso 3

Conectamos los cables del servomotor en el protoboard.
Recordamos, el servomotor tiene tres cables
5Volts (cable rojo) en J1 del protoboard
GND-Ground o Tierra (cable marrón) en A19
Datos (cable amarillo o naranja) en A11
El circuito debería quedar así (hacer click para agrandar la imagen):

ServoESP32_bb_crop.png

Paso 4

Conectamos la placa a la computadora con el cable USB.

Paso 5

En la interfaz de Arduino abrimos el código en: File > Examples > ESP32Servo > Sweep
Abrimos el ejemplo y sin modificar nada damos click en Upload.
IMPORTANTE: cuando veamos en la consola que esta en la etapa de “Connecting....” apretamos el botón Boot de la placa ESP32 hasta que la Consola pase de instancia.

Loading…
Si todo salió bien estaremos viendo cómo se mueve el servomotor!!


Y si nos inspiramos con visualizaciones físicas? 👇



Share
 
Want to print your doc?
This is not the way.
Try clicking the ⋯ next to your doc name or using a keyboard shortcut (
CtrlP
) instead.